Craig Little is a scholar working on Cognitive Neuroscience, Neurology and Psychiatry and Mental health. According to data from OpenAlex, Craig Little has authored 8 papers receiving a total of 417 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Cognitive Neuroscience, 3 papers in Neurology and 3 papers in Psychiatry and Mental health. Recurrent topics in Craig Little's work include Functional Brain Connectivity Studies (5 papers), Transcranial Magnetic Stimulation Studies (3 papers) and Dementia and Cognitive Impairment Research (2 papers). Craig Little is often cited by papers focused on Functional Brain Connectivity Studies (5 papers), Transcranial Magnetic Stimulation Studies (3 papers) and Dementia and Cognitive Impairment Research (2 papers). Craig Little collaborates with scholars based in Australia, United States and Ireland. Craig Little's co-authors include Philip B. Ward, Sharon L. Naismith, Ian B. Hickie, Philip B. Mitchell, Gordon Parker, Kay Wilhelm, Elizabeth Scott, K. Amber Turner, Virginia Ramseyer Winter and Deirdre Maguire and has published in prestigious journals such as NeuroImage, American Journal of Psychiatry and Psychological Medicine.
